The education and well-being of students, the support for parents, and the fair treatment of school staff are fundamental values that MUST be upheld at all times. Unfortunately, in Benton Harbor, Michigan, these principles have been jeopardized due to the actions and decisions of Superintendent Simone Griffin. Allegedly, there have been numerous and shocking incidents causing harm  to staff, parents, and students, which have raised serious concerns within our community.

Benton Harbor Area Schools are not strangers to Superintendents coming into the district with a dismantling agenda after being coached by anti-black and anti-public school's advocates.

We have the heart and the ability to recover from these ongoing attacks, but if this continues we will lose everything we have fought so hard for including the lives of our children. Educators, parents, and even students have reported experiencing adverse effects—including stress, inadequate support, GROSS misconduct and DISHONEST communication—stemming from  Superintendent Griffin's administrative decisions. Such experiences can have long-lasting impacts on the educational environment, staff morale, and student performance. It’s crucial that we, as a community, demand accountability and strive for transparency in our educational system to ensure that such events do not continue to reoccur.

Providing verifiable data from surveys and testimonies supports these claims, presenting a clear case for the necessity of corrective action. According to recent reports, a significant percentage of the staff  are afraid and have expressed a lack of confidence in the current administration, suggesting an URGENT need for reform.

Therefore, we call upon the Benton Harbor Michigan's Board of Education top officials to take these growing concerns seriously, hold the Superintendent accountable, and implement effective corrective actions. We are calling on  President Dashuna Robinson and Vice President Trenton Bowens to move on the urgent community request for the IMMEDIATE REMOVAL  of Dr. Simone Griffin whose actions worsened the current issues.
